One of the primary functions of the steering rack is to translate the rotational movement of the steering wheel into linear motion, allowing the front wheels to turn. Specifically, the Honda Fit steering rack integrates a rack-and-pinion mechanism, which is known for its efficiency and compact design. This system ensures a quick response to the driver's inputs, contributing greatly to the vehicle’s handling and overall driving experience.
